Common Types of Roofing Problems

Irvine roofing companies can fix roof issues such as a leaking roof, standing water, storm damage, clogged gutters, and poor ventilation. Keep reading for an overview of these common roofing issues.

Roof Leaks

One of the most common roofing problems is leaking, which can have many causes. Your homeowners insurance might pay for repairs if the leak happened because of an accidental event. Don't wait long to address the issue, as a roof leak can quickly become a large and costly problem. Your property may sustain more structural damage if it's not addressed Signs to look out for include water damage around your gutters, flashing, chimney, skylights, or vents.

Standing Water

Standing water can happen on any roof type, but it's most common on flat roofs. Pooled water that doesn't drain off your roof creates consistent moisture in parts of the roof. This moisture causes mold, rot, algae, and mildew over time. Failure to fix the problem can result in a sagging roof. The water can damage your home's structure and be a health hazard to your family.

Storm Damage

Powerful storms often result in damaged shingles.

A couple missing shingles may not seem like a big deal, but the purpose of shingles is to protect your roof from moisture and other debris. Without them, your roof will age faster. Another common problem is damaged flashing. If flashing gets damaged, the secured seams between your roof and any protruding structures separate. This can lead to moisture problems.

Clogged Gutters

Neglecting clogged gutters causes problems for your gutters and roof. The longer you don't address the blockage, the more water builds up in your roof system. Excess debris can lead to leaks in your roof and harm to fascia boards.

Poor Ventilation

Your entire home needs proper ventilation to control moisture and facilitate healthy airflow. Poor ventilation can lead to improper home temperature regulation and mold growth. It can cause damage to rafters, shingles, sheathing, and insulation. It can also contribute to health problems and lead to higher energy bills.

Factors To Consider When Choosing a Roof Repair Company in Irvine

Repairing your roof can cost a lot. Evaluate the following criteria before selecting a roofing company:

  • Cost and payment options: Obtain a written quote up-front and discuss the financing options they offer. Ensure you understand everything and what's included. Get any agreements in writing.
  • Material quality: Verifying the roofer is using the quality materials for your project is important. Ask what type of materials they'll use.
  • Past project photos: Obtaining before and after photos can help you confirm their skills.
  • Qualifications: Reputable roofers hold required licensure and business insurance. Ask for proof of both before they begin any work.
  • Reputation and reviews: Look at reviews on Trustpilot, the Better Business Bureau, and Google Reviews to get customer insights and see if the company has had any legal issues.
  • Safety measures: Roofing work can be dangerous. The company you hire is responsible for each worker. This is another reason to ensure proper licensure and insurance, so the burden is on the company if someone is injured.
  • Timeline: Talk about timeline expectations and get commitments in writing before starting any work.
  • Warranty: Reputable roofers offer materials and workmanship guarantees. It's important to confirm the contractor is a preferred partner and authorized dealer for the shingle manufacturer, as manufacturers often only honor the warranty when installed by an approved installer.

How Much Does It Cost To Repair a Roof?

Address roof repairs promptly, because these are far cheaper than paying for a full roof replacement. Homeowners in Irvine pay around $855 on average for roof repairs. The kind of repairs needed, materials, location, roof features, and roof pitch all influence costs. Small holes and replacing a few shingles are on the price range’s lower end, while a sagging roof and extensive roof replacement are on the higher end.

Frequently Asked Questions About Roof Repair in Irvine

How long does it take to repair a roof?

How long it takes to repair a roof depends on the problem and scope. Most roofers can finish residential roofing repairs in 12 days, but commercial roofing projects may take longer.

What kind of license should a roofing contractor have?

Some states require either a general contractor or roofing license through the Contractors State License Board. Your local municipality may also require roofers to have a license, even if your state doesn't.

What should you do if your roof starts leaking?

Contact a professional roofing company as soon as you notice a leak. Avoid trying to poke the leak or release the water. Have a contractor visit your home immediately to survey and repair the issue.

What’s the best roofing material?

The most durable and long-lasting roofing materials include slate, concrete, metal, cedar, and clay. Metal roofs have grown in popularity recently because of how well they hold up to wear and tear. Talk to a roofing specialist about the right roofing material for your home and climate.

How can you tell if a roofing company is legitimate?

A reputable roofer can show proof that it’s licensed, bonded, and insured.
